Water Main Replacement Update – Construction on Stadacona St E 2nd Ave NW to begin
July 15, 2020
MOOSE JAW – Water main replacement continues to progress in downtown Moose Jaw.
Effective the week July 20, 2nd Avenue NW will be closed from Manitoba St. to High St. as crews
prepare to begin water main replacement in that area, a location that was approved by
City Council June 15.
Surface work is ongoing on High St W.
Construction will begin on Stadacona St E from 6th Ave NE to 7th Ave NE with road closures
beginning the week of July 20.
Construction continues on Fairford St E and Langdon Crescent.
Local businesses in the respective construction corridors remain open and the City reminds
residents and visitors that you may park free at all City meters until further notice, as directed by
Moose Jaw City Council. This includes the parking lot on First Avenue NW that provides rear
access to 0 block High St. businesses.
Sidewalk business access is also available but may be temporarily impacted as construction
progresses.
